Understanding Pure Himalayan Shilajit
Shilajit is a sticky substance found in the high mountains. It forms over centuries from decomposed plant matter. For generations, people in Northern Pakistan have used it for shilajit energy and strength. Today, technology allows us to consume it in various convenient forms.
What Is Raw Shilajit Resin?
Resin is the most natural form of this mineral pitch. It looks like a thick, dark paste or tar. Many experts believe resin stays closest to its original state. It contains high levels of fulvic acid and trace minerals. Sometimes, people find it bit messy to handle at first.
Why Powder and Capsules Are Popular
Powder is made by drying the resin and grinding it. Capsules are simply powder placed inside a small shell. These forms are very popular for people with busy schedules. You can find salajeet online in all these different versions easily. It is often a matter of personal taste for most users.

Ease of Use and Portability
Capsules are the easiest to take while traveling. You do not need to measure a sticky paste with a spoon. Powder is also flexible as you can mix it into smoothies. However, resin requires warm water or milk to dissolve properly. It takes a few extra minutes in the morning.

How to Use Shilajit Resin Properly
To use resin, take a pea-sized amount. Dissolve it in a glass of warm water or green tea. Drink it on an empty stomach for the best results. This traditional method is how Dar Wahla suggests experiencing its full profile. Many people in Pakistan prefer using it with warm milk instead.

Identifying Quality and Authenticity
Quality depends on the purification process. Pure shilajit should dissolve completely in warm water. It should not leave any sandy residue at the bottom. Dar Wahla focuses on providing information that helps you spot genuine products. Real shilajit has a very distinct, pungent aroma.

Storage and Shelf Life
Resin lasts a very long time if kept cool. It does not expire quickly because of its mineral nature. Powders should be kept away from moisture to prevent clumping. Always store your supplements in a dark, dry place. Make sure the lid is tight so it doesn’t get hard.
